DRH is under-appreciated these days, I've used Arlington and Marlborough this last week and really enjoyed them. I also have the sandalwood which is really nice.For soft artisan soaps I like Shannon’s, Mike’s Natural and B&M. Lately though I’m just crazy for DRH Arlington and Marlborough. Unlike most artisan soaps which imo are quite strongly scented, DRH hits my Baby Bear spot just right. I also quite like the lather it makes.
